Swedish Massage Creating a Balanced Connection Between Mind and Body

Swedish massage is a therapeutic technique designed to relax the body and mind while promoting overall well-being. It is one of the most popular forms of massage worldwide and focuses on gentle, flowing strokes, kneading, and circular movements. The primary goal of Swedish (스웨디시) massage is to relieve muscle tension, improve circulation, and create a sense of balance and calm. It is suitable for people of all ages and fitness levels, making it a versatile approach to physical and mental wellness.

How Does Swedish Massage Affect the Body?

Swedish massage helps the body in several important ways. The gentle strokes stimulate blood flow, which aids in the delivery of oxygen and nutrients to muscles and tissues. This can reduce muscle soreness and stiffness, improve flexibility, and speed up recovery after physical activity. The massage also promotes lymphatic drainage, helping the body remove toxins and reduce swelling. By targeting specific muscle groups and pressure points, Swedish massage can release tension and restore a sense of physical comfort and ease.

How Does It Impact Mental Well-Being?

The benefits of Swedish massage extend beyond the physical body. The slow, rhythmic movements help trigger the body’s relaxation response, lowering stress hormone levels and promoting the release of endorphins. This leads to reduced anxiety, improved mood, and enhanced mental clarity. Many people experience a profound sense of calm and emotional balance after a session, making Swedish massage an effective tool for managing everyday stress and supporting overall mental health.

What Techniques Are Used in Swedish Massage?

Swedish massage combines a variety of techniques to achieve its effects. Long, flowing strokes known as effleurage help warm up the muscles and prepare them for deeper work. Kneading, or petrissage, targets tight muscles and helps release knots. Friction movements focus on specific areas to break down adhesions and improve tissue flexibility. Tapotement, which involves rhythmic tapping or percussion, stimulates circulation and energizes the body. Finally, gentle vibration or shaking motions help relax muscles and improve overall mobility.

Who Can Benefit From Swedish Massage?

Swedish massage is beneficial for a wide range of individuals. People with sedentary lifestyles may find it helps relieve stiffness and improve posture. Athletes can use it to reduce muscle soreness and enhance recovery. Those experiencing high stress or anxiety often report improved relaxation and mental clarity. Even older adults can benefit, as the massage promotes gentle movement, circulation, and overall comfort without straining the body. Its adaptability makes it suitable for anyone seeking better physical and emotional balance.

How Often Should One Receive a Swedish Massage?

The frequency of Swedish massage depends on individual needs and goals. For general relaxation and stress relief, a session once or twice a month may be sufficient. People with chronic muscle tension or higher stress levels may benefit from weekly sessions. Consulting with a professional massage therapist can help determine the ideal frequency based on lifestyle, physical condition, and desired outcomes. Consistent massage therapy can lead to long-lasting benefits for both body and mind.
